Design - The science and UX of player engagement (Celia Hodent)


Engaging players with a game is increasingly difficult given the harsh competition. Neuroscience, psychology, and UX practices can greatly help the game team fostering player motivation and emotion, while saving time and identifying issues more efficiently. As former director of UX at Epic Games and 17-year+ veteran in the game industry, Celia Hodent will explain her framework, which was used on Fortnite. More specifically, the training sessions will cover the main pillars to engagement: motivation (e.g. extrinsic & intrinsic), emotion (presence & game feel), and game flow (onboarding & difficulty curve), offering a list of "engageability" ingredients for game developers to create their own engaging and successful game recipe. I - Introduction to cognitive science, psychology, and a framework for UX in games II - Overview of the human motivation (intrinsic & extrinsic motivations, theory of flow) III - How to combine different motivations to improve player engagement & emotions in game IV - Game flow, onboarding, and UX strategy (research, pipeline, and ethics)

Objectives of the training

  • Get an overview of how the human brain learn and process information and its main limitations in terms of perception, attention, and memory and what it means for game development
  • Learn the theories of human motivation (e.g. intrinsic, extrinsic, flow) and how to concretely translate them into gameplay elements to enhance the player experience (e.g. designing rewards and progression systems)
  • Learn the science of emotion and how it translates into game development, especially as regards to game feel and the sense of presence (or “immersion”)
  • Learn the elements of game flow and how to onboard players efficiently to offer them the best game experience possible
  • Considerations of ethics in game design and business models

Teaching team

Celia Hodent is recognized as a leader in the application of user experience (UX) and cognitive science in the game industry. Celia holds a PhD in psychology and has 17+ years of experience in the development of UX strategy and processes in video game studios. Through her work at Ubisoft, LucasArts, and as Director of UX at Epic Games (Fortnite), she has contributed to many projects across multiple platforms, from PC to consoles, mobile, and VR. Celia is also the founder & chair of the Game UX Summit, advisor for the GDC UX Summit, member of the Foresight Committee at CNIL (National Commission on Informatics and Liberty, an independent French administrative regulatory body). She currently works as an independent consultant, helping studios increase the likelihood of their games to be engaging and successful. Celia also provides guidance on the topics of playful learning, ethics (founder of ethicalgames.org), unconscious bias, and inclusion in tech.
